Bluhm Systeme GmbH is a German industrial marking and labeling solutions provider that designs, manufactures and services a wide range of equipment and software for product identification, traceability and packaging. Their offerings include labelers, print-and-apply systems, thermal and inkjet printers, laser marking stations, RFID solutions, consumables (labels, inks, ribbons) and control software, plus installation, maintenance and technical support. The company serves manufacturing, logistics, food & beverage, pharmaceuticals, automotive and other industrial customers with end-to-end, technology-agnostic marking systems and global service capabilities.

• You are the first point of contact at our customers' sites and the representative of our labeling solutions • The integration and commissioning of our labeling systems into customers' existing equipment is your primary focus • You ensure the smooth functionality of our customers' systems • You train system users on site and perform maintenance and repairs on our labeling products • You work closely with our field sales team, our product specialists, our service experts and the dispatch/operations team at our headquarters
• Completed training as a technician, automation technician (Automatiker), or information electronics technician with knowledge in electrical engineering/machine control, or a comparable degree (e.g., electrical engineering, automation engineering, or similar) • Skills in precision mechanics, pneumatics and metalworking are an advantage • Excellent technical understanding and the ability to conceive technical solutions • Very good German and English skills, both written and spoken • Driving licence category B • Basic military service completed • Organisational talent with a structured and solution-oriented working approach
• Option to work from home • At least 25 days of annual leave • 13th month salary • Attractive commission model in sales • Future-proof industry • Family-like working atmosphere • Reliable back-office support
